Overview: Airbnb vs. hotel

Airbnb is usually the cheaper option, based on the nightly rate. However, you can also expect variabilities in quality, privacy and amenities. Hotels may be more expensive, but they often offer a more consistent experience for guests.
AirbnbHotel
PriceAverages $137 per nightAverages $149 per night
Accommodation typesShared rooms, private rooms and entire homesMainly private rooms
SafetySafety precautions varySecurity cameras and key card access are the norm
Booking experienceBook within a single appBook on the hotel’s website, by phone or on a third-party platform
LocationsAvailable in urban, neighborhoodand rural destinationsTypically in urban areas and near airports
PrivacyHosts may live on the property or nearbyLittle to no privacy outside of your room
AmenitiesVaries with each listingTypically on-site concierge and housekeeping
Length of stayLong-term travel discounts availableWell suited for stays under a week
Accessibility featuresAccessibility filters are available when browsingIn general, all hotels must be ADA compliant
Cancellation policiesFees and policies vary, but are often flexiblePolicies and fees vary
CheckoutHosts provide checkout instructionsHotels may require you to return key cards

Airbnb

Airbnb facilitates both shared and private short-term rentals, connecting travelers with hosts who offer accommodations in their homes or properties. Airbnb has helped guests find accommodations in popular tourist destinations and remote environments since 2008. Airbnbs are typically quick and easy to book, cancel and check into, making them a top contender in the short-term travel market.
ProsCons
Airbnbs are generally cheaper than hotel rooms (based on nightly rates)The quality of each listing can be inconsistent
Guests can experience living like a local and sometimes have the option of getting to know the hostLittle to no guest services available
Guests can book entire homes, complete with a kitchen and other living spacesSafety features can be difficult to gauge

Hotels

A hotel is a private business that offers travelers accommodations, access to shared facilities and guest services. They are primarily located in urban areas and typically only have private rooms available. In general, hotels offer a consistent level of quality, so many travelers know what to expect during their stay.
ProsCons
Hotels offer convenient services like housekeeping and room serviceHotels are often more expensive than Airbnbs(based on nightly rates)
Surveillance cameras and key card access are common safety featuresMost hotel rooms do not include a cooking space
Some hotels offer loyalty programs that can generate discountsHotel rooms typically lack a personal touch

Price

When it comes to Airbnb vs. hotel prices, Airbnb has a broad spectrum of accommodation options at different price points, while hotels are often more expensive per night.AirbnbGlobally, the average cost of an Airbnb is $137 per night, though this price can vary significantly depending on factors like location, property type, size and amenities. Airbnb provides a variety of accommodation options, from budget-friendly to luxurious. Here is a breakdown of what’s included in the price:
  • Room rate: the cost to book the room or home
  • Cleaning fee: the cost of cleaning the space before and after your arrival
  • Service fee: the cost for the host to use the Airbnb platform
  • Taxes: any local and tourist taxes associated with the listing
HotelsThe global average cost of a hotel is $167 per night. A hotel room may be more expensive because it is a fully managed accommodation that includes staff members who assist you during your stay. Motels offer cheaper alternatives, while exclusive resorts represent the pinnacle of luxury. Here is a hotel price breakdown:
  • Room rate: the cost to book the room
  • Meals: "complimentary" meals, like breakfast, are factored into the price of your stay
  • Resort fees: the cost to keep the resort and its amenities properly maintained
  • Taxes: any local and tourist taxes associated with the area

Accommodation types

Hotels specialize in providing private rooms, while Airbnb has multiple accommodation types to suit your budget’s needs.AirbnbHosts can categorize their listing based on the layout of their lodging:
  • Shared room: Similar to a hostel, guests share a room and bathroom with one or multiple strangers.
  • Private room: Similar to a hotel setting, guests have a private sleeping area, though they may still have to share a bathroom.
  • Entire home: Guests have exclusive use of sleeping areas, bathroom, living space and kitchen.
HotelsAlthough you can share a room with your friends and family, private rooms are the only accommodations you’ll find in a hotel setting. However, some luxury hotels offer penthouses and villas with a kitchen and a dining and living room.

Safety

When it comes to safety, hotels may have more resources to keep guests secure than Airbnb. However, even the largest hotel chains are not immune to security breaches.AirbnbSince Airbnb listings are managed by individual hosts, it can be difficult to accurately gauge the safety of a location. A Plos One study shows that an increase in short-term rental solutions like Airbnb may lead to an increase in violent crimes within that neighborhood. Here are the safety features that Airbnb provides to combat this:
  • 24/7 safety line: Although there is no in-person Airbnb staff available, there is a call center available at all times.
  • Host background checks: Every Airbnb host must pass a background check.
  • Fire prevention: Airbnb encourages every host to install multiple alarms and provide an extinguisher in every listing.
HotelsBoth Airbnb and hotels can be subject to data breaches since travelers have to share personal information when booking online. Cybercrimes aside, hotels generally take the following security measures to keep guests physically safe:
  • Security staff: Some hotels have security personnel on site.
  • Safety box: Many hotel rooms are equipped with lockable safety boxes.
  • Fire prevention: Along with fire and carbon monoxide alarms, hotels generally equip each room with a fire extinguisher and sprinkler system.
  • Security cameras: Many hotels install security cameras in common areas.
  • Key card access: Many hotels have a key card system that only allows verified guests to access private rooms and shared hotel amenities.

Locations

If you’re looking for an off-the-beaten-path lodging option, Airbnb may have what you’re looking for. If a room in the city is what you need, consider staying at a hotel.AirbnbOne of the most attractive qualities of Airbnb is that you can find unique accommodation options across the globe. From a snow igloo in Finland to an underground bunker in New Mexico, Airbnb listings are sure to impress the most seasoned travelers. Airbnb has listings in over 220 countries, including rural and urban settings.HotelsSimilarly to Airbnb, Booking.com currently features 228 countries with hotel listings. Hotels are generally found near popular attractions and dining options in dense urban areas. Since hotels require operating staff to cater to guests, it can be difficult to run this business model in remote locations.

Privacy

Both hotels and Airbnb have privacy concerns; however, many Airbnbs allow self check-in procedures that limit or remove face time with hosts.AirbnbLike safety, privacy can be difficult to gauge from Airbnb listings. Even if you book an entire home, you could still share a wall or outdoor space with your host.While some hosts may live on the property, others live nearby or may remotely manage their property. The key to finding a private unit is to read the property description and reviews thoroughly.HotelsIn terms of your room, it’s hard to find a more private option than a hotel. However, once you leave that space, you may find yourself swimming in a sea of people in the common areas. Even the most luxurious hotels typically have a check-in procedure that requires guests to have public interactions before retiring to their private rooms.

Amenities

Hotels often provide guests with a few basics, while some offer more luxurious amenities like gyms and spas. Airbnb amenities can vary widely — from nonexistent to the most unique and coveted.AirbnbAirbnb amenities can vary from listing to listing. In general, don’t expect the same amenities as you would receive during a hotel stay. Available amenities depend on individual hosts, and their quality can differ per listing. Here is what Airbnb considers some of the top amenities hosts should include:
  • Free parking: Either covered, driveway or street parking may be available.
  • Wi-Fi: It will be mentioned in the listing, but it is typically available.
  • Air conditioning: Either built-in or portable units may be available.
  • Pets allowed: Guests can choose to view only pet-friendly listings.
  • Kitchens: Not only do kitchens help cut the cost of dining out, but they also extend the available living space.
HotelsOne of the defining features of a hotel is the wide array of amenities offered to guests. Along with the amenities mentioned for Airbnb, hotels typically offer at least one of the following as well:
  • Swimming pool: Either indoor or outdoor pools and a hot tub may be available.
  • Room service: Order food straight to your room for an added fee.
  • Spa: Book spa packages online or at the front desk for an added fee.
  • Housekeeping: Request fresh towels and allow the professionals to clean up when you’re not in the room.
  • Concierge: Someone is available to answer questions in person.

Length of stay

Hotels are ideal for a weekend getaway. But if you’re searching for a place to stay longer than a few nights, Airbnb may be the better option.AirbnbBooking an entire home on Airbnb may be more comfortable than hotels for long-term travel. Airbnb also offers weekly and monthly discounts to travelers wishing to book a longer stay. The discount percentage, however, is determined by the host and varies for every listing.HotelsMost hotels cater to short-term travelers who prioritize convenience and location over long-term travel amenities like a kitchen or laundry facilities. Extended-stay hotels cater to long-term travelers, but they won’t be available at every destination.

Accessibility features

Both Airbnb and hotels try to create more accessible spaces for their guests; however, hotels are often more accessible since they’re commercial businesses.AirbnbWhile Airbnb does have an “Accessibility features” section in their search filters, hosts are not required to comply with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) guidelines. Here are the accessibility features you can include in your search:
  • Step-free entrance: ensures wheelchair users can easily enter
  • Toilet grab bar: allows guests to safely sit down and get back up
  • Entrances wider than 32 inches: ensures wheelchair users can comfortably go from one room to the next
HotelsIn general, hotels are required to comply with ADA guidelines. Along with the features mentioned above, here are some more examples of how hotels adhere to ADA policies:
  • Ramps: if stairs are present, a ramp ensures everyone can easily access the entrance, including wheelchair users and strollers
  • Elevators: ensures that guests do not have to climb multiple flights of stairs
Handicap parking: makes it easier for guests with mobility challenges to enter and exit the facility

Checkout

Some guests may prefer to stay at hotels to avoid the long list of checkout procedures some Airbnb hosts require.AirbnbThe Airbnb checkout experience can be as simple as locking the door when you leave or something similar to what’s expected from a paid housekeeper. Here is what a lengthy checkout procedure could look like for an Airbnb stay:
  • Take out the trash
  • Strip the bed
  • Put linens in the washer
  • Turn off all lights
  • Wash the dishes
  • Clean used common areas
  • Lock the doors and gates
HotelsIn general, a hotel has a housekeeping crew that is responsible for a majority of the cleanup after your stay. However, guests may also be responsible for small tasks like returning the room key. Note that the added convenience of leaving the cleaning to the professionals may result in higher costs.

Airbnb vs. hotel FAQ

01: Is Airbnb cheaper than hotels?

Based on nightly rates alone, an Airbnb is generally cheaper than a hotel. However, the cost depends on the length of stay, group size and location. From a price perspective, it’s hard to beat a shared room on Airbnb. However, hotels may offer more value on the dollar when you factor in amenities, concierge services and security features.

02: Why are hotel rooms on Airbnb?

Individuals and entities can list their accommodations on Airbnb. As long as the hotel pays the Airbnb service fee, they can benefit from the large pool of Airbnb users.

03: Should I stay in an Airbnb or hotel?

If the price of the nightly rate is your priority, consider staying in an Airbnb over a hotel. However, if you’d like to have a wide array of amenities and guest services available during your vacation, a hotel may be a better option.

04: Why would you choose Airbnb over a hotel?

You might choose Airbnb over a hotel because the nightly rate has the potential to be cheaper and less interactive than a conventional hotel stay. With self check-in, for example, guests do not have to physically interact with their hosts. If you’re comfortable bunking with strangers, staying in a shared room on Airbnb can potentially reduce vacation costs as well.

Is Vrbo cheaper than a hotel? ›

Which?, a U.K.-based consumer research group, compared the average price of thousands of hotels with 300,000 Airbnb and Vrbo listings. They also looked at 50 locations over a year to monitor price trends. Their findings? On average, hotels were less expensive 75% of the time.

Do the owners stay with you in Airbnb? ›

Do Airbnb hosts stay with you depends on the type of room. In an entire house, the host will not stay with you. If the Airbnb is a private room, the host will stay in the same home while the guest is there, but the guest will have their own room. In a shared room the host will stay in the same room as the guest.

Is it cheaper to book an Airbnb for a week? ›

Airbnb weekly stays are more cost effective

The nightly rate for booking an Airbnb is, on average, a 32% discount when you commit to at least seven nights versus just one. It's an even steeper 46% discount when you commit to 30 days.
